Tasting notes
The 2011 Barbaresco Vallegrande opens to lots of softness and plushness with black cherry, cinnamon spice, campfire ash and crushed stone. There is a point of ripe fruit sweetness in the mouth with thick, succulent fruit at the back.

Bright red cherries, pine, spice and mint are some of the notes that jump from the glass in the 2011 Barbaresco Vallegrande. Floral and lifted in the glass, the 2011 stands out for its nuance and delineation. In this vintage, the Vallegrande retains its essentially perfumed, mid-weight personality.
Treiso. Mid ruby with orange tinges. Rich and youthful and ripe and with some pretty firm and slightly drying tannins on the finish, but should improve. (WS)
